Senior Electrical Engineer
At the National Robotics Engineering Center (NREC), it is our engineers and technicians who drive the breakthroughs that define our success. The members of our technical staff collaborates closely with leadership and multidisciplinary teams to design, build, and deploy sophisticated robotic solutions that address complex challenges in industrial, commercial and government sectors. Each project benefits from their expertise, creativity, and hands-on problem-solving, fueling progress and innovation across the organization.
As part of our dedicated team, you will work alongside world-class robotics professionals committed to pushing the boundaries of technology and redefining ideas into solutions for real-world applications. We foster a culture of professionalism, respect, and collaboration, offering a flexible and encouraging environment where you can sharpen your skills, lead impactful projects, and take control of your career development.
We are seeking a dynamic Senior Electrical Engineer to lead electrical design efforts in robot design, fabrication, assembly, and testing with a solid application of electrical engineering principles and practice. This is an exciting opportunity for someone who thrives in a fast-paced and innovative setting. In this role, you will be instrumental in advancing robotics design across multiple industries, ensuring our team delivers exceptional and ground- breaking results.

  • Designing, developing, and analyzing complex/larger electrical/electronic robotic subsystems/components
  • Performing light fabrication of prototype parts for robots
  • Supporting junior engineers
  • Assembling and testing electrical/electronic assembly
  • Documenting analysis, crafting, and testing results
  • Developing and making presentations to sponsors and other interested parties
  • Performing other R&D tasks, such as researching new electrical components
  • Administrative functions including purchasing materials and handling vendor relations
  • Other duties as assigned, based upon the needs of the department
  • Bachelor’s degree in Electrical Engineering and more than 6 years’ experience OR MS in Electrical Engineering and 3+ years’ experience
  • Proficiency with systems engineering and project management with significant focus on systems level design and integration
  • Strong understanding of motion control, brushed and brushless motors, and design of motion controllers
  • Circuit design and multi-layer PCB layout experience using Altium Designer is required
  • Experience with embedded system design implementing microcontrollers and FPGAs: strong experience programming in C/C++ for embedded systems; experience programming FPGAs (Verilog or VHDL)
  • Extensive analog circuit and low-voltage system design experience
  • Sensor interface design; experience with interfaces such as SPI, I2C, CAN, UART, and standard computer buses is a must
  • Understanding of the design and debugging of safety-critical electrical systems and experience with electrical system fault detection, prevention, and mitigation
  • An eagerness to work in a fast paced, rapid design, prototype, and build environment
